Masonic bullion tassels are a type of decorative tassel used in Masonic regalia, often found on aprons, collars, and chapeaux. The term "bullion" refers to the metallic wire used to create the tassel and other embroidered elements. These tassels are part of the ceremonial attire worn by members of the fraternity and can symbolize different ranks and achievements.
Bullion tassels are also used on other items, such as military uniforms, church vestments, and academic regalia like doctoral tams.
